i have been reading on the forum this morning on how to install electric water temp and electric oil pressure gauges. but i am still confused as to where the best place to tap into the coolent line to get a temp reading. if someone has some insight or a picture of this it would be greatly appreciated.
also where to put that sender for oil press. Thanks -Dan

For the water temp sensor, find your stock sensor located to the left of the thermostat. This is where you will need to make a "T" so that you can hook up both sending units.
For the Oil pressure, you need to make a "T" where the stock sensor is. The stock oil pressure sensor is located on the back side of the engine towards the driver's side. That weas a pretty quick rundown, but that's the basics of the install. If you do a little digging useing the search function, you can come up with pictures of both.
